How Compliance Builds Trust in Cancer Care

Summary

Discover how trust, culture, and teamwork lift oncology drug development to new heights.

In this episode of the Oncology Voice Network Podcast, Host Dr. Kirk Shepard interviews Tina Beamon, a respected legal and compliance leader whose career spans pharma, biotech, and patient advocacy. Drawing from firsthand experience, Tina shares her journey from editing patient stories at the height of the AIDS epidemic to helping launch life-changing oncology drugs. Together, they discuss the real difference between legal and compliance, reveal how compliance becomes a strategic advantage in drug development, and explain why an effective compliance program is all about organizational culture. Tina gives practical advice for early-stage companies and highlights how compliance empowers medical and commercial teams to collaborate safely and creatively—always with patients at the center. Learn why compliance should be at the table in every conversation, how to build trust with patient advocacy groups, and how leadership shapes the culture that patients rely on.
